i dunno what i will actually accomplish this year.. im hoping to get body work taken care of yet again.. small rust spots and peeling paint are honestly eating me alive.. i cant stand it.. but other than that.. might think about doing timing belt ****.. was done before i bought the car around 110k and shes at 155k as of now.. better sooner than later.. sport springs possibly.. and brake cleanup/caliper paint (going with a bronze/gold similar to what youd see on an STi) and maybe some tint finally.. clutch was the best money i ever spent though i can tell you that!
